--- loncom/auth/lonlogin.pm 2003/08/26 19:47:33 1.44.2.1 +++ loncom/auth/lonlogin.pm 2003/08/26 19:41:53 1.47 @@ -1,7 +1,7 @@ # The LearningOnline Network # Login Screen # -# $Id: lonlogin.pm,v 1.44.2.1 2003/08/26 19:47:33 albertel Exp $ +# $Id: lonlogin.pm,v 1.47 2003/08/26 19:41:53 albertel Exp $ # # Copyright Michigan State University Board of Trustees # @@ -109,9 +109,12 @@ sub handler { # ---------------------------------------- Are we access server and overloaded? if (($role eq 'access') && (($userloadpercent>100.0)||($loadpercent>100.0))) { - $otherserver=Apache::lonnet::spareserver($loadpercent,$userloadpercent); + my $unloaded=Apache::lonnet::spareserver($loadpercent,$userloadpercent); + if ($unloaded) { $otherserver=$unloaded; } } +# ----------------------------------------------------------- Get announcements + my $announcements=&Apache::lonnet::getannounce(); # -------------------------------------------------------- Set login parameters my @hexstr=('0','1','2','3','4','5','6','7', @@ -311,7 +314,7 @@ ENDSERVERFORM - +
@@ -327,7 +330,7 @@ ENDSERVERFORM ENDTOP } else { - $r->print('

The LearningOnline Network with CAPA

Text-based Interface Login

'); + $r->print('

The LearningOnline Network with CAPA

Text-based Interface Login

'.$announcements); } $r->print('
'); unless ($fullgraph) { @@ -390,6 +393,9 @@ ENDLOGIN + +$announcements +